More Ground Clearance and Protection
When you're thinking about off-roading, one of the most critical factors is ground clearance. The 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ness boasts an impressive 9.2 inches of ground clearance, which is a full 0.5 inches higher than the standard Forester models. Now, you might think half an inch isn't much, but trust me, when you're navigating rocky trails or trying to get over uneven terrain, every little bit counts. This extra height significantly reduces the risk of scraping the undercarriage on rocks, logs, or other obstacles that you'll inevitably encounter when you venture off the pavement. Subaru didn't just stop at increasing the height; they also added ** अधिक robust exterior cladding and skid plates**. These aren't just for looks, guys. The heavy-duty skid plates are strategically placed to protect vital components like the engine, transmission, and fuel tank from damage. The reinforced cladding around the wheel arches and lower body panels helps shield the paint and bodywork from scratches and impacts from branches, stones, and other trail debris. This added protection means you can push the Forester Wilderness a little harder and worry less about costly repairs down the line. It’s this attention to detail in protecting the vehicle that really sets the Wilderness trim apart and makes it a genuine contender for those who plan on using their SUV for more than just grocery runs.
Enhanced Drivetrain and Off-Road Performance
Subaru's legendary Symmetrical All-Wheel Drive system is already fantastic, but for the 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ness, they've given it some special treatment to make it even more capable. You get revised gearing in the differential and transmission, which provides a longer ratio. What does that mean for you? Well, it essentially means more torque is sent to the wheels, especially at lower speeds. This is super beneficial when you're crawling over rocks or navigating steep inclines where you need that extra pulling power. It helps prevent the engine from bogging down and gives you more control. Furthermore, the X-MODE system, which is Subaru's advanced traction control system, has been specifically optimized for the Wilderness. It offers a dual-function setup that includes a Deep Snow/Mud mode in addition to the standard Snow/Gravel and Snow/Dirt modes. This enhanced X-MODE allows the system to better manage wheel slip and optimize power delivery in more challenging conditions. When you engage X-MODE, the system adjusts the engine output, transmission, and braking to maximize traction and stability, making it feel like the Forester is glued to the trail. The longer final drive ratio also means the engine doesn't have to work as hard at lower speeds, which can be more fuel-efficient in certain off-road scenarios and also reduces strain on the powertrain. For anyone who plans on serious adventuring, these drivetrain enhancements are a massive upgrade over the standard Forester and provide the confidence to tackle terrain that might have previously seemed out of reach.
Wilderness-Specific Interior Touches
Stepping inside the 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ness, you'll notice it's not just about rugged exterior upgrades; Subaru has also thought about the interior experience for adventurers. The first thing you'll likely appreciate are the water-repellent and stain-resistant StarTex upholstery. Seriously, guys, this is a game-changer! Whether you're tracking in mud after a hike, spilling your coffee on a bumpy trail, or just dealing with wet gear, these seats are incredibly easy to clean. They hold up really well and keep the interior looking fresh, which is a huge plus for an off-road-oriented vehicle. You'll also find Wilderness logos subtly embroidered on the headrests, adding a nice touch of exclusivity and reminding you that you're driving something special. Beyond the materials, Subaru has included enhanced all-weather floor mats that are designed to catch all the dirt and moisture that inevitably comes with outdoor adventures. They fit perfectly and are easy to remove and clean. Another practical addition is the anti-glare rearview mirror with a smaller, built-in compass. This might seem like a small detail, but when you're driving in bright sunlight or off-road where visibility can be tricky, reducing glare is important. The overall interior theme is one of durability and functionality, without sacrificing too much comfort. It’s clear that Subaru designed the cabin with the active lifestyle in mind, ensuring it can withstand the rigors of adventure while still being a comfortable place to spend time, whether you're on a long road trip or just heading to your favorite trailhead. These thoughtful interior features enhance the overall ownership experience for those who live an adventurous life.
Practical Exterior Features for Adventure
The 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ness isn't just about the go-anywhere capabilities; it's also packed with practical exterior features that make adventuring easier and more enjoyable. Let's start with the black anti-glare hood decal. This isn't just for aesthetics; it's designed to reduce glare from the sun reflecting off the hood, which can be a real distraction and even a hazard when driving in bright conditions or off-road. It’s a smart, functional addition that shows Subaru really thought about the driving experience. Then there are the steel-finish roof rails, which are not only stylish but also incredibly strong and capable of supporting a significant amount of weight. They're designed to accommodate a wide range of aftermarket accessories, like roof-top tents, cargo boxes, or bike racks, allowing you to carry all your gear for extended trips. The higher profile roof rails also provide more clearance for mounting larger items. Another key feature is the improved approach and departure angles thanks to the revised front and rear bumpers. The 29.5-degree approach angle, 19.8-degree breakover angle, and 30.1-degree departure angle are all significantly better than the standard Forester. This means you can navigate steeper hills and obstacles without the bumpers digging into the ground. These practical exterior enhancements work in tandem with the increased ground clearance and robust underbody protection to make the Forester Wilderness a truly competent off-road machine. It's the kind of vehicle that encourages you to explore further and worry less about the limitations of your car. It's built for people who use their vehicle as a tool for adventure, not just a way to get from point A to point B.
Performance and Fuel Economy
Under the hood, the 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ness is powered by Subaru's trusty 2.5-liter SUBARU BOXER engine. This naturally aspirated four-cylinder engine delivers a respectable 182 horsepower and 176 lb-ft of torque. While it might not blow your socks off with raw power compared to some turbocharged rivals, it provides more than enough grunt for everyday driving and, crucially, for off-road situations, especially when paired with the revised gearing we talked about earlier. The power is sent to all four wheels through Subaru's Lineartronic C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ission), which has been specifically calibrated for the Wilderness trim to enhance its off-road performance. As mentioned, the revised ratios provide better low-end torque and a more direct feel when crawling. Now, let's talk fuel economy. For an SUV with this level of off-road capability and standard AWD, the Forester Wilderness does pretty well. It's EPA-estimated to achieve 25 MPG in the city and 28 MPG on the highway. While this is slightly lower than the standard Forester due to the added weight, more aggressive tires, and revised gearing, it's still a very competitive figure in its segment, especially considering its off-road prowess. You're not sacrificing too much fuel efficiency for the significant gains in capability. This makes it a practical choice for both daily commuting and longer adventures without completely breaking the bank at the pump. It’s a good balance of performance for adventure and reasonable fuel economy for everyday life.
Safety Features
Subaru has always put a high priority on safety, and the 2023 Subaru Forester Wilderness is no exception. It comes standard with Subaru's EyeSight Driver Assist Technology. This suite of advanced safety features uses stereo cameras to monitor traffic, optimize cruise control, and warn you if you stray from your lane. It includes Pre-Collision Braking, Pre-Collision Throttle Management, Adaptive Cruise Control, and Lane Keep Assist. These systems are designed to help prevent accidents or mitigate their severity. In addition to EyeSight, the Wilderness trim often includes Blind-Spot Detection with Lane Change Alert and Rear Cross-Traffic Alert. These features are invaluable for making lane changes safer and for backing out of parking spaces. The Forester also typically achieves top safety ratings from organizations like the IIHS (Insurance Institute for Highway Safety) and NHTSA (National Highway Traffic Safety Administration), often earning designations like Top Safety Pick or Top Safety Pick+. The robust structure of the Forester, combined with these advanced safety technologies, provides a high level of confidence for drivers and passengers. For off-road adventures, Subaru also includes enhanced visibility features, and the standard Symmetrical All-Wheel Drive itself contributes significantly to safety by providing superior traction in various weather and road conditions. You can feel good about driving the Forester Wilderness, knowing it’s packed with technology designed to keep you and your loved ones safe on and off the road. It's this commitment to safety that truly underpins the Subaru brand and makes their vehicles a smart choice for families and adventurous individuals alike.
